Contacts - Different default email addresses for different transactions in Xero
Ability to allocate different transactions to different email addresses.
Purpose: Because it’ll make users’ workflow easier when they’re dealing with the contacts that have different departments.

Janne Nash commented
We do most of our work for councils, with multiple contacts that we invoice (20-30 different contacts) I know that I can add their email addresses to contacts using' include in emails' but each time I send an invoice/quote I have to unselect all emails that don't apply to that particular invoice/quote, which is very time consuming.
I then tried leaving their email addresses in the contact but deselected 'included in email' hoping that if when sending the email, when i start to type the email address required may populate, but this didn't work.
Surely there is a way around this, similar to any email program, when starting to type in the recipients email it just appears??
